Abstract

The utility model relates to an electrical connector which can be mutually effected with plug-in type fittings to form electrical connection. The utility model comprises a device whose one end can be connected with a circuit, and the other end can be simultaneously bent to form a slot having a bottom surface. A top surface is opposite to the bottom surface, and an elastic band can be used for clamping the plug-in type fittings. The first part of the elastic band can press the bottom surface and can be extended to a slanting second part, the second part can be bent to form a hairpin shape and can be extended to a section distance towards the free end of the slot to press on one point of the top surface.

The electrical connector of prior art at one end includes the device that is connected with circuit, and the other end is a flute profile, has one and it to make whole or folded thereon an elastic webbing in the groove, is used for the clamping male member, is electrically connected with formation.Yet, have been found that the elastic webbing of prior art apparatus can be out of shape in use for some time.When producing distortion, connection is unclamped, and electric contact was simultaneously often lost efficacy.
One of the purpose of this utility model is to eliminate above-mentioned shortcoming.
Be designed to hold the form of male member according to electrical connector of the present utility model.An end of joint be provided with can and electric loop, electric wire for example, the device that printed circuit etc. connect.The other end is a flute profile, and it has a bottom surface and a side and an elastic webbing, is used for clamping male member at groove.Elastic webbing is novel, and novel part is that it has a second portion that is placed on the first on the bottom surface and acutangulates inclination for the bottom surface.This second portion is a U-shaped, preferably curves the hair clip shape.The one leg of second portion prolongs one section on a side relative with jockey, make its free end towards the bottom surface, can be pressed over like this on any on the side relative with the bottom surface.
So when the male member of electrical connector inserts in the electrical connector of the present utility model, male member will be clamped between the free end and first of elastic webbing.The first of elastic webbing preferably has a slight deformation part, forms the prolongation that bends to hairpin-shaped part.This distortion just in time can be pressed on any of a side relative with the bottom surface.As a result, when male member is thin, can obtain good especially connection.
On the other hand, when male member is thicker, makes male member can insert needed gap and can move by second portion more near the bottom surface and obtain elastic webbing.
Like this, even use the male member of different-thickness, also can effectively be electrically connected.In addition, because against the elastic reaction of pressured some reinforcing band of the side relative with the bottom surface, so the distortion of belt and damage and can reduce to minimum.
